Big Brother Naija Kola Dede love triangle drama unfolds

In a recent post-eviction interview, Bright Morgan, a former Big Brother Naija season 10 housemate, shared his insights on the complex relationship dynamics between his fellow contestants, Kola, Dede, and Koyin. Speaking with show host Ebuka Obi-Uchendu, Morgan described Kola as someone who tenaciously pursues his love interests.

Morgan noted that he had advised Kola to exercise caution in his pursuit of Dede, citing the importance of maintaining his personal value in the process. According to Morgan, Kola’s affection for Dede is evident, but her true feelings remain unclear. This ambiguity has led to speculation about the nature of her relationships with both Kola and Koyin.

During the interview, Morgan expressed his confusion regarding Dede’s preferences, highlighting the close bond she shares with Koyin, whom she refers to as her best friend. However, Morgan also observed that Dede and Koyin have been seen together in intimate settings, prompting questions about the extent of their relationship.

The dynamics between Kola, Dede, and Koyin have been a subject of interest among viewers of the show, with many seeking to understand the intricacies of their interactions. As the season progresses, it is likely that more will be revealed about the relationships between these contestants.
